Default What is there to do in Rockford?

My family and I will be in Rockford for the Regional Soccer Tournament perhaps until Wednesday and except for 2 soccer games a day, we don't have much else to do so I would love some suggestions of fun things to do.

I don't know how old your kids are but there are things to do in Rockford. Don't let all the haters scare you.
First and foremost though.....Sportscore is completely under water. Might want to check if your tournament is still on.



Burbee Museum is a pretty nice place to kill an afternoon.
Burpee Museum of Natural History, Rockford IL


The Discovery Center is right next to it. My kids can spend all day there
Discovery Center Museum - Welcome to Discovery Center Museum in Rockford, Illinois


Magic Waters is a great water park that people from all over northern Illinois come to.
Magic Waters Waterpark - Home Page


Volcano Falls has goo-carts, miniature golf, arcade etc.
Volcano Falls


Nickelworld has a bunch of games
NickelWorld - The place to go for fun and entertainment in Rockford IL


Again, I don't know how old your kids are but Sapora Play world is like a giant indoor McDonalds playland
Rockford Park District Â*-Â*Sapora Playworld (broken link)


Of course there's a plain ole' mall if you want to shop
CherryVale Mall - 815.332.2440





Let me know if you want more ideas.



Have fun

REPLY: You will definitely want to to go the Water Park at I-39 and I-90 . There is a big shopping mall , The ClockTower Inn at Route 20 and I-90 has a variety of stores and a theatre for plays , RockCut State Park at I-90 and Route 173 on the far northside of Rockford is a nice Park with Lake, and theres the Rockford Speedway in case you like car races.
